Exact Information about Liposuction

1. Understand About Liposuction Overview

Liposuction involves the use of a suction technique to remove fat from particular areas such as the abdomen, hips, thighs, buttocks, arms, or neck. The procedure helps contour these areas and is typically done by a plastic surgeon.

2. What Causes the Need for Liposuction?

The need for liposuction arises when there are stubborn fat deposits in specific areas of the body that do not respond to diet and workout.

3. How Do You Know if You Have Symptoms?

Liposuction is not normally related to "signs." Nevertheless, candidates typically look for the procedure to address areas of the body where fat deposits have actually become resistant to diet and exercise.

4. When to See a Doctor?

Consult a plastic surgeon if you are considering liposuction and wish to know more about the procedure, potential benefits, and risks.

5. What Are the Medications?

Preoperative and postoperative medications may be recommended to reduce the risk of infection and handle discomfort. Specific medications will be determined by your doctor.

6. Health Conditions of Patients

Candidates for liposuction should remain in excellent general health, without conditions that could complicate surgery or healing, such as heart disease or diabetes.

7. What Are the Major Risk Factors?

Risks consist of infection, bleeding, anesthetic complications, and irregularities in skin shape. These risks can vary based on the patient's health and the extent of the procedure.

8. How to Prevent Complications?

To decrease risks, pick a certified and experienced surgeon, follow preoperative and postoperative care instructions, and preserve a healthy lifestyle.

9. How Much is the Cost of Surgery?

The cost of liposuction in Hyderabad normally varies from 50,000 to 2,00,000 or more, depending on the factors pointed out above.

10. Duration of Liposuction Surgery

The surgery normally lasts between 1 to 4 hours, depending upon the level of the fat removal.

11. Benefits After Liposuction Surgery

Benefits consist of enhanced body contour, boosted self-confidence, and a more proportionate figure. Nevertheless, preserving a healthy lifestyle is crucial to sustain the outcomes.

12. Doctor Experience for Liposuction

The experience and certifications of the surgeon are critical for the success and safety of the procedure. Patients need to seek board-certified plastic surgeons with a tested performance history in liposuction.

13. Types and Stages

Liposuction can be performed utilizing various strategies, such as tumescent, ultrasound-assisted, and laser-assisted liposuction. The stages usually involve assessment, planning, surgery, and healing.

Preoperative Preparation

1. Medical Evaluation: Patients generally go through a complete blood count (CBC) to examine their health status, including white and red blood cell counts.

2. Medication Review: Patients need to discuss with their doctor any medications they are currently taking, as some, like vitamin K supplements, might require to be discontinued due to their effects on blood clot.

3. Lifestyle Adjustments: It's encouraged to stop smoking, avoid recreational drugs, and terminate contraceptive pill before the surgery. Liposuction Price In Hyderabad.

Day Before Surgery

● Surgeon Consultation: Patients should select a qualified surgeon and clarify any doubts about the procedure.

● Logistics: Arrangements must be produced post-surgery transport, as patients will not be able to drive immediately after the procedure due to anesthesia effects.

● Medication Restrictions: Certain medications, particularly those that can trigger blood thinning, must be prevented.

Procedure Day

Before the procedure, the surgeon might mark the target areas on the patient's body and perhaps take before-and-after photos. The patient's vital signs will be closely monitored throughout the surgery.

Methods/Techniques of Liposuction

Liposuction methods vary, but frequently, a salt solution is injected into the area being treated to help break up the fat. A cannula, or thin tube, is then inserted through small incisions to suction Liposuction Price In Hyderabad out the fat. The choice of anesthesia varies according to the scale of the surgery being performed.

Do's and Do n'ts Post Liposuction

● Exercise and Diet: Maintain a constant workout routine and healthy eating practices to preserve the results.

● Avoid Strenuous Activities: Avoid heavy physical activities for the initial healing duration.

● Medication and Supplements: Avoid taking non-prescription tablets or supplements without consulting your doctor.

● Compression Garments: Wear compression clothes as recommended to help reduce swelling.

● Follow Doctor's Instructions: Adhere strictly to post-operative care instructions to avoid complications.

Risks and Complications

Liposuction carries risks, consisting of:

● Blood Clots: Dangerous if they travel to other parts of the body.
● Skin and Tissue Damage: Heat from particular strategies can cause burns.
● Fat Embolism: Fat particles can go into the bloodstream and trigger complications.
● Lumps: May take place if excessive fat is eliminated.
● Infections: Possible if bacteria enter through the cut.
● Reactions to Anesthesia: Some patients might experience allergic reactions or irritation.
● Loose Skin: Some might experience skin that does not pull back correctly post-surgery.
● Fluid Buildup: In the lungs, due to excess fluid administration.
● Uneven Fat Removal: Potentially leading to asymmetry, specifically with unskilled surgeons.
● Internal Organ Damage: Rare but possible, particularly if care is not taken throughout cannula insertion.

Other minor issues like swelling, bruising, and short-lived loss of feeling are common however normally deal with over time.

Liposuction FAQs

Where is liposuction generally performed?

Liposuction is performed in a hospital or a specialized surgical center by certified plastic surgeons or dermatologists.

What occurs if patients do not consume properly or stop working to exercise regularly?

If patients do not follow a well balanced diet or exercise routine post-surgery, they may put on weight, as fat can return.

Do lots of people gain weight after liposuction?

Weight gain can take place if dietary and exercise routines are not adjusted post-surgery, as the body might not require the very same calorie intake as in the past.

Does liposuction produce visible scars?

Modern liposuction strategies use little incisions, which normally result in very little scarring.

How old do you have to be to have liposuction?

Patients need to be at least 18 years old to be qualified for liposuction.

Will liposuction improve the fat stomach gotten after pregnancy?

Yes, liposuction can help contour the abdomen and enhance its appearance after pregnancy, however it's important to have realistic expectations and a stable weight before surgery.
